to zip on a mac you just right (or control) click the file/folder and select "create archive" or "compress __ items" depending on what OS you are using.

you have to export the playlist and the mp3s

so do the drag and drop mp3s as advised above then

select the playlist > file > export (as xml)

zip it all up and post it to sendspace or where ever

when yr friend gets it tell them to add the mp3s to their library first then the playlist using file > import
